03:33Christmas is coming in Davao City and the Philippine Museum of the Philippines.
03:37The National Museum of the Philippines Davao has an early Christmas gift.
03:41Outside of the six floors of the museum,
03:43the design is inspired by the so-called King of Fruits in Davao,
03:49durian.
03:50It is a state-of-the-art design by the city architect.
03:54When you see the building, you will be amazed.
03:59Inside, there are various exhibits that highlight the richness of culture,
04:03history, and mineral resources.
04:06It houses different kinds of exhibitions.
04:09Natural history, cultural and historical artifacts,
04:12one of Mindanao's priceless treasures,
04:15the artistry of indigenous textiles,
04:18and the masterpieces of some of Davao's national artists.
04:23And the good news is that it is free to visit.
04:26Our museum is open for the public from Tuesdays to Sundays,
04:31from 9 a.m. to 5 p.m.

04:49Durian is wrapped with a lot of hard, prickly seeds.
04:53They serve as protection from the animals that eat its flesh.
04:57Fruits are also known for their strong smell.
05:00That is because of its volatile sulfur compounds.
05:04Nonetheless, it is one of the tastiest and most nutritious fruits in the world.
05:10Durian is native to Southeast Asia.

07:45Because after 33 years,
07:48the Mapua Cardinals won again in the NCAA Men's Basketball Tournament.
07:53They defeated the Benild Blazers in the Best of 3 Finals of NCAA Season 100.
07:57The final score, 94 to 82.
08:00It's been a long wait,
08:02many years of losing.
08:04All of that is worth it,
08:06because finally, the trophy of the NCAA Basketball Tournament
08:10is back in Mapua and Intramuros.
08:15Benild was tied in the 3rd quarter,
08:17but the Cardinals lost the next three.
08:20Mark Cuenco led the offense of Mapua,
08:22who scored 18 points.
08:24Mapua Head Coach Randy Alcantara was emotional,
08:27who was one of the players of the last Cardinals Championship in 1991.
